AYU SURGICAL SPECIALISTS LLC
Others
AYU SURGICAL SPECIALISTS LLC is a healthcare facility in NORTH CHARLESTON, SC, US.
9330 MEDICAL PLAZA DR,
NORTH CHARLESTON, SC, US
4694012386